Nia Jax makes statement in regards to her WWE release

Nia Jax was one of 10-women [18 people in total] who were released by WWE yesterday in yet another round of releases from the company in 2021.

Credit: WWE

As with all the releases that have taken place this year, the company doubles down on the “budget cuts” explanation to why they keep occurring. Amid the reasoning given by WWE, many reports from outside the company speculated that vaccination status was part of this round of releases. This has not been confirmed at the time of this writing by the company or any talents that have just been released. Jax took to her social media to clear up any rumors.

In the post, she discusses that she recently took a short leave of absence from WWE for a mental health break. She was written off of RAW after a match with Shayna Baszler in September. Since then she was drafted and kept on RAW in October and the support was there from the company to take her time off.

After receiving her schedule to come back later in the month of November she had asked for an extension to her mental health break. She did not receive a response and then the was part of the releases that took place yesterday. Her vaccination status was never part of the conversation and she wasn’t given any choices or options for requesting additional time away.

She ends the post by saying she is heartbroken and that she loved her WWE career.
